Edit C:\dspace\webapps\sword\WEB-INF\lib\org\elasticsearch\common\hppc\AbstractObjectCollection.class
???? 2 p 6org/elasticsearch/common/hppc/AbstractObjectCollection e<KType:Ljava/lang/Object;>Ljava/lang/Object;Lorg/elasticsearch/common/hppc/ObjectCollection<TKType;>; java/lang/Object .org/elasticsearch/common/hppc/ObjectCollection AbstractObjectCollection.java 8org/elasticsearch/common/hppc/AbstractObjectCollection$1 8org/elasticsearch/common/hppc/AbstractObjectCollection$2 8org/elasticsearch/common/hppc/AbstractObjectCollection$3 <init> ()V this ALorg/elasticsearch/common/hppc/AbstractObjectCollection<TKType;>; 8Lorg/elasticsearch/common/hppc/AbstractObjectCollection; removeAll 8(Lorg/elasticsearch/common/hppc/ObjectLookupContainer;)I j(Lorg/elasticsearch/common/hppc/AbstractObjectCollection;Lorg/elasticsearch/common/hppc/ObjectContainer;)V =(Lorg/elasticsearch/common/hppc/predicates/ObjectPredicate;)I c ?Lorg/elasticsearch/common/hppc/ObjectLookupContainer<+TKType;>; 5Lorg/elasticsearch/common/hppc/ObjectLookupContainer; c2 8Lorg/elasticsearch/common/hppc/ObjectContainer<TKType;>; /Lorg/elasticsearch/common/hppc/ObjectContainer; retainAll u(Lorg/elasticsearch/common/hppc/AbstractObjectCollection;Lorg/elasticsearch/common/hppc/predicates/ObjectPredicate;)V & ' predicate DLorg/elasticsearch/common/hppc/predicates/ObjectPredicate<-TKType;>; :Lorg/elasticsearch/common/hppc/predicates/ObjectPredicate; toArray &(Ljava/lang/Class;)[Ljava/lang/Object; size ()I . / 0 java/lang/reflect/Array 2 newInstance &(Ljava/lang/Class;I)Ljava/lang/Object; 4 5 3 6 [Ljava/lang/Object; 8 iterator ()Ljava/util/Iterator; : ; < java/lang/Class > java/util/Iterator @ hasNext ()Z B C A D next ()Ljava/lang/Object; F G A H 2org/elasticsearch/common/hppc/cursors/ObjectCursor J value Ljava/lang/Object; L M K N =Lorg/elasticsearch/common/hppc/cursors/ObjectCursor<TKType;>; 4Lorg/elasticsearch/common/hppc/cursors/ObjectCursor; i$ Ljava/util/Iterator; clazz Ljava/lang/Class<-TKType;>; Ljava/lang/Class; I array [TKType; i ()[Ljava/lang/Object; toString ()Ljava/lang/String; , [ ^ java/util/Arrays ` '([Ljava/lang/Object;)Ljava/lang/String; \ b a c Code LocalVariableTable LocalVariableTypeTable LineNumberTable Signature B(Lorg/elasticsearch/common/hppc/ObjectLookupContainer<+TKType;>;)I G(Lorg/elasticsearch/common/hppc/predicates/ObjectPredicate<-TKType;>;)I StackMapTable %(Ljava/lang/Class<-TKType;>;)[TKType; SourceFile InnerClasses e A *? ? f g h e x +M*? Y*,? ? ? f ! # g ! "